A tower is three-level round or square building made of stone.[1] A tall tower constructed atop a prominent landscape feature such as a hill or bluff may be community. The high tower — much larger than a typical watchtower — lets the community keep an eye on the surrounding countryside for a considerable distance, giving it greater advance warning of anyone approaching. The tower community has increased defense, thanks both to its commanding view and the superior elevation over attacking forces that the tower provides the community’s defenders.[2]
In Real time strategy games, it is a defensive unit. It is seen in one form or another in Warcraft I, II, and III. Using it offensively in when playing against another person online is called Offensive Towering.
